Abstract
The invention discloses a kind of combined air-conditioner compresser cylinder sliding vane groove broaching tools, it includes matrix(1)And alloy(4), the matrix(1)On offer bonding slot(2), the alloy(4)On be provided with adhesive portion(5), the adhesive portion(5)It is bonded in bonding slot(2)Interior, described alloy(4)On offer multiple kerve teeth(7), it also discloses a kind of production method of combined air-conditioner compresser cylinder sliding vane groove broaching tool.The beneficial effects of the invention are as follows:It has the advantages that manufacturing cost is low, service life is long and cost-effective.
Description
Technical field
The present invention relates to air-conditioning compressor cylinder sliding vane groove broaching tool, especially a kind of combined air-conditioner compresser cylinder slide plate
Slot broaching tool and preparation method thereof.
Background technology
In compressor of air conditioner industry, the processing of cylinder sliding vane groove is closed using high-speed steel broach or whole hard mostly
Golden broaching tool is completed, but with the implementation of national " household electrical appliances are gone to the countryside " Huimin policy, the price of air-conditioning also starts to reduce therewith.
In order to more cost-effective, compressor of air conditioner enterprise, which just begins through, changes cylinder material, forces down the procurement price etc. of cutter
Mode reduces the production cost of oneself.As the enterprise of production broaching tool, other than reasonably optimizing design parameter, we also accumulate
The modes such as more advanced processing technology and more particularly suitable cutter material are sought to reduce cost, to meet compressor of air conditioner in pole
The requirement of enterprise, therefore combined air-conditioner compresser cylinder sliding vane groove broaching tool just comes into being.
Invention content
It is an object of the invention to overcome the prior art, provide that a kind of manufacturing cost is low, service life is long and property
Valence is than high combined air-conditioner compresser cylinder sliding vane groove broaching tool and preparation method thereof.
The purpose of the present invention is achieved through the following technical solutions:A kind of combined air-conditioner compresser cylinder sliding vane groove drawing
Knife, it includes matrix and alloy, and bonding slot is offered on the matrix, and adhesive portion is provided on the alloy, described
Adhesive portion is bonded in bonding slot, and multiple kerve teeth are offered on the alloy.
On the side wall of the bonding slot riveted holes are offered, riveting matrix and alloy are installed in the riveted holes
Rivet.
The V-shaped groove positioned to matrix is offered on the side wall of the matrix.
The anterior angle y of the kerve tooth is 6 ° ~ 15 °, and relief angle a is 2 ° ~ 6 °, and side edge relief angle c is 0 ° ~ 2 °, adjacent kerve tooth
Between rise per tooth L having the same, and rise per tooth L be 0 ~ 0.2mm, tooth pitch p be 4 ~ 10mm.
One end of the bonding slot is provided with one to carry the step of cutting-impact power.
A kind of production method of combined air-conditioner compresser cylinder sliding vane groove broaching tool, it includes the following steps:
S1:Selection is handled, and selects matrix and alloy, and carry out quenching treatment to matrix;
S2:Milling is bonded slot, and matrix is mounted on milling machine, opens up bonding slot on matrix by milling cutter, and in bonding slot
One end there are steps;
S3:It is bonded matrix and alloy, then bonding slot and adhesive portion wiped clean are bonded in slot and adhesive portion uniformly again
High-strength adhesive is smeared, bonding slot and adhesive portion firmly press bonding slot and adhesive portion until High-strength adhesive is complete after clinging
It is complete secured;
S4:Riveting is fixed, and is equidistantly opened up rivet hole in bonding groove sidewall, is then sprayed formula air gun by rivet with strength
It squeezes into rivet hole, realizes that matrix is fixed with alloy riveting;
S5:Kerve tooth is processed, kerve tooth is processed using digital display broaching tool tool grinding bed, forming grinding wheel is then reused and adds
Work goes out the anterior angle y and relief angle a of kerve tooth;
S6:Process side edge clearance angle refines basal plane on surface grinding machine, then accurate on high-precision import broach sharpening machine
The side edge relief angle of programming processing kerve tooth;
S7:Machning v grooves process V-shaped groove, then purged and packed on lathe.
In the S1 steps, select 9SiCr high performance tools steel as matrix, after quenched, matrix hardness reaches
HRC60, alloy select Co6 hard alloy.
The present invention has the following advantages:The matrix of the cylinder sliding vane groove broaching tool of the combined type of the present invention passes through high-strength with alloy
It is also fixed by rivet after degree special bonding agent bonding, and step is provided in bonding slot, therefore matrix can carry cutting
Impact force in the process ensures the firm fixed of matrix and alloy, to extend service life, and the cylinder sliding vane groove broaching tool
It is simple for process, easily fabricated, replace alloy as matrix using high performance tools steel, can effectively reduce the material of cutter at
This, and the expense of production and processing can be substantially reduced, compared with whole hard alloy broaching tool, service life is the same, still
Material cost at least reduces 70%, and compared with high-speed steel broach, cost is similar, but service life is far longer than high-speed steel drawing
The service life of knife.

Specific implementation mode
The present invention will be further described below in conjunction with the accompanying drawings, and protection scope of the present invention is not limited to as described below:
As shown in Fig. 1 ~ Fig. 7 and Fig. 9, a kind of combined air-conditioner compresser cylinder sliding vane groove broaching tool, it includes 1 He of matrix
Alloy 4 offers bonding slot 2 on the matrix 1, and adhesive portion 5, the adhesive portion 5 bonding are provided on the alloy 4
In bonding slot 2, multiple kerve teeth 7, and rise per tooth having the same between adjacent kerve tooth 7 are offered on the alloy 4
L。
In the present embodiment, as shown in figure 5, offering riveted holes 3, the riveting on the side wall of the bonding slot 2
The rivet of riveting matrix 1 and alloy 4 is installed in hole 3, after matrix 1 is Nian Jie with alloy 4, then again by rivet rivet, thus
The stability that matrix 1 is connect with alloy 4 is enhanced, to extend service life.
In the present embodiment, as shown in figures 7 and 9, the V positioned to matrix 1 is offered on the side wall of the matrix 1
Shape slot 6 is positioned using V-shaped groove 6 so that broaching tool positioning is convenient, and good positioning effect.
In the present embodiment, as shown in figs, the anterior angle y of the kerve tooth 7 be 6 ° ~ 15 °, relief angle a be 2 ° ~
6 °, side edge relief angle c is 0 ° ~ 2 °, and the rise per tooth L between adjacent kerve tooth 7 is 0 ~ 0.2mm, and tooth pitch p is 4 ~ 10mm, before preferred
Angle y is 10 °, 4 ° of relief angle, 1 ° of side edge relief angle, and the rise per tooth L between adjacent kerve tooth 7 is 0.1mm, and tooth pitch p is 7mm.
In the present embodiment, one end of the bonding slot 2 is provided with one to carry the step of cutting-impact power, step
Adhesive portion 5 can be resisted, so as to carry the impact force during broaching, to extend the service life of alloy 4.
A kind of production method of combined air-conditioner compresser cylinder sliding vane groove broaching tool, it includes the following steps:
S1:Selection is handled, and selects matrix 1 and alloy 4, and carry out quenching treatment to matrix 1;
S2:Milling is bonded slot, and matrix 1 is mounted on milling machine, opens up bonding slot 2 on matrix 1 by milling cutter, and be bonded
There are steps for the one end of slot 2;
S3:It is bonded matrix and alloy, then bonding slot 2 and 5 wiped clean of adhesive portion are bonded on slot 2 and adhesive portion 5 again
High-strength adhesive is uniformly smeared, bonding slot 2 and adhesive portion 5 firmly press bonding slot 2 and adhesive portion 5 until high intensity after clinging
Bonding agent is completely secured;
S4:Riveting is fixed, and is equidistantly opened up rivet hole 3 on bonding 2 side wall of slot, is then sprayed formula air gun by riveting with strength
Nail is squeezed into rivet hole 3, realizes that matrix 1 is fixed with the riveting of alloy 4;
S5:Kerve tooth is processed, kerve tooth is processed using digital display broaching tool tool grinding bed, forming grinding wheel is then reused and adds
Work goes out the anterior angle y and relief angle a of kerve tooth 7;
S6:Process side edge clearance angle refines basal plane on surface grinding machine, then accurate on high-precision import broach sharpening machine
The side edge relief angle of programming processing kerve tooth 7;
S7:Machning v grooves process V-shaped groove 6, then purged and packed on lathe.
In the present embodiment, in the S1 steps, select 9SiCr high performance tools steel as matrix, after quenched, base
Body hardness reaches HRC62, and alloy selects Co6 hard alloy, replaces alloy as matrix, material using 9SiCr high performance tools steel
At least reduce 70% in material cost, significantly reduce the weight of alloy so that kerve knife is cost-effective, and alloy with
For matrix using bonding and the fixed assembling of riveting, structural stability is good, and simple for process, reduces manufacturing cost, Er Qiebao
Service life is demonstrate,proved.
